Abstract

Official abstract text for this publication.

A tube bottom for a heat exchanger, with a bottom region having slot-type openings, wherein the slot-type openings are rimmed by eyelets and the tube bottom has an attached rim region. Formed between the eyelets and the attached rim region is a U-shaped trough as a receiving region for the foot of a box-like cover. The U-shaped trough has an inner first wall, the attached rim region and a second wall forming the trough bottom, wherein the inner first wall has at least one hump-like raised portion in the continuation of an eyelet on a side oriented toward the U-shaped trough, which bounds the breadth of the U-shaped trough between the attached rim region and the first wall and extends from the trough bottom to that end region of the eyelet oriented toward the U-shaped trough. A depression is formed in the hump-like raised portion.

First claim

Opening claim text (preview).

What is claimed is: 1 . A tube bottom for a heat exchanger, the tube bottom comprising: a bottom region with slot-type openings rimmed by eyelets, the tube bottom having an attached rim region; and a U-shaped trough formed between the eyelets and the attached rim region as a receiving area for the bottom of a box-like cover, the U-shaped trough being formed by an inner first wall, the attached rim region and a second wall forming a trough bottom, wherein the inner first wall has at least one hump-like portion in an extension of an eyelet on a side facing the U-shaped trough, which bounds a breadth of the U-shaped trough between the attached rim region and the first wall and extends from the trough bottom to the end region of the eyelet facing the U-shaped trough, and wherein a depression is formed in the hump-like portion as a lead-in chamfer for tubes. 2 . A tube bottom according to claim 1 , wherein a displacement of the material towards the side of the first wall facing away from the U-shaped trough is formed by the molded-in depression. 3 . A tube bottom according to claim 1 , wherein a deflection of the hump-like portion from the inner wall increases from the trough bottom towards the respective eyelet. 4 . A tube bottom according to claim 1 , wherein the hump-like portion extends into the bottom region and at least partly surrounds the eyelet. 5 . A tube bottom according to claim 1 , wherein the first wall has a lead-in chamfer on its side facing away from the U-shaped trough, wherein the lead-in chamfer is arranged on the hump-like portion and the lead-in chamfer creates a tapering of the slot-type openings rimmed by the eyelets. 6 . A tube bottom according to claim 5 , wherein the lead-in chamfer is formed on the molded-in depression. 7 . A tube bottom according to claim 5 , wherein the slot-type openings have two opposing narrow sides and two opposing wide sides, wherein a slot-type opening is tapered by lead-in chamfers on the narrow side and on the end regions of the wide sides facing the narrow side. 8 . A tube bottom according to claim 1 , wherein the hump-like portion and/or the depression is impressed into the tube bottom in the hump-like portion or molded in by thermoforming. 9 . A tube bottom according to claim 1 , wherein the first wall and the surface of the hump-like portion oriented to the U-shaped trough are directed towards the trough bottom at an angle of more than 90 degrees. 10 . A tube bottom according to claim 1 , wherein the surface of the hump-like portion facing the U-shaped trough provides a centering aid for inserting the box-like cover into the U-shaped trough. 11 . A heat exchanger with two tube bottoms according to claim 1 , wherein the heat exchanger has a plurality of tubes, which are arranged parallel to each other and are accommodated at their ends in each case in an opening of a tube bottom rimmed by an eyelet, wherein the tubes are each inserted in respective openings along the lead-in chamfers, and wherein a box-like cover, which is connected to the respective tube bottom, is inserted into the U-shaped trough of each tube bottom.
